Code

Moved EventLog from SPDocument to SPDesktop to prevent it from being
[inkscape.git] / src / event-log.cpp
index 4960943186dd18fc34bd57083a31f22a2503da8d..751616d30635c56f85f6de6aa863295dcb81722f 100644 (file)
 
 namespace Inkscape {
 
-EventLog::EventLog() :
+EventLog::EventLog(SPDocument* document) :
     UndoStackObserver(),
     _connected (false),
-    _document (NULL),
+    _document (document),
     _event_list_store (Gtk::TreeStore::create(_columns)),
     _event_list_selection (NULL),
     _event_list_view (NULL),
@@ -228,15 +228,6 @@ EventLog::notifyUndoCommitEvent(Event* log)
     updateUndoVerbs();
 }
 
-
-void
-EventLog::setDocument(SPDocument *document)
-{
-    _document = document;
-    updateUndoVerbs();
-}
-
-
 void 
 EventLog::connectWithDialog(Gtk::TreeView *event_list_view, CallbackMap *callback_connections)
 {